Abstract

The deletion of property belonging to this area is carried out in the absence of the ruler or the power of the user of the goods who has been transferred to the ownership of the destruction that has occurred or for other reasons, this deletion is carried out in the presence of a regional head who makes a decision and acts as the manager of the goods. Regional ownership (BMD) is a problem that is considered insignificant. The purpose of this study was to determine the effectiveness of the elimination of regional property on finance at the Secretariat of the DPRD City of Bandung, the obstacles and efforts to minimize these problems or obstacles. The theory used by Dunn for adequacy and responsiveness. Researchers used a qualitative research method with a descriptive approach. Primary data sources used were field surveys and interviews; secondary data used is directly from the Head of Asset and Household Section and Asset and Household Staff. The data analysis technique used was the Miles and Hubberman model. The results of this study show that the effectiveness of the elimination of regional property in finance is eliminated by means of an auction / tender; barriers to delivery of goods are severely damaged, lost or unknown, the goods to be written off are no longer intact; efforts have been made to minimize these obstacles or problems. namely the same as the explanation in the first point by way of the auction / tender.
